Motorolla 68HC11

Here's the question:

Assume there is no 68HC11 instruction available to swap the contents of AccA and AccB registers. Suggest a way of using the 68HC11 instructions and the stack to perform a swap of the contents of AccA and AccB.
thanks everyone
Do you know what the two basic stack operations are and what they do?